2022 Distinguished Engineer – Kathleen Wetherby ’87 Electrical & Computer Engineering

Kathleen Wetherby completed her undergraduate degree in electrical engineering in 1987. Following graduation, Kathleen joined Sanders Associates as a digital design engineer where she focused on Digital Signal Processing (DSP) for signal intelligence work. 2022 Distinguished Engineer – Bill Nunan ‘88 Civil & Environmental Engineering

Bill Nunan completed his undergraduate degree in Civil and Environmental Engineering here at the University of Maine (UMaine) in 1988. At the time of graduation, he was named the outstanding graduate of the CIE program. Diamond Offshore Wind, RWE Renewables join the University of Maine to lead development of Maine floating offshore wind demonstration project

The University of Maine will collaborate with New England Aqua Ventus, LLC (NEAV), a joint venture between Diamond Offshore Wind, a subsidiary of the Mitsubishi Corporation, and RWE Renewables, the second largest company in offshore wind globally, to develop UMaine’s floating offshore wind technology demonstration project off the coast of Maine.
